Works
Wanderer above the Sea of Fog by Caspar David Friedrich .
The Field of Waterloo by William Turner .
The Prince of Orange at Quatre Bras by Jan Willem Pieneman .
Portrait of the Duke of Richelieu by Thomas Lawrence .
Births
January 21 – Alexander Joseph Daiwaille , Dutch portrait painter (died 1888 )
January 26 – Amédée de Noé , French caricaturist and lithographer (died 1879 )
January 28 – Alfred Stevens , English sculptor (died 1875 )
April 3 – Jean-François Portaels , Flemish orientalist painter (died 1895 )
April 14 – Louisa Beresford, Marchioness of Waterford , French-born British Pre-Raphaelite watercolorist (died 1891 )
May 24 – John Henry Foley , Irish sculptor (died 1874 )
June 13 – Jean-Jules Allasseur , French sculptor (died 1903 )
June 21 – Sir Richard Wallace, 1st Baronet , born Richard Johnson, English francophile art collector and philanthropist (died 1890 )
December 7 – Georg Decker , Austro-Hungarian portrait painter (died 1894 )
probable – Alexander Hunter Murray , Scottish-born Canadian fur trader and artist (died 1874)
Deaths
January 5 – Marcello Bacciarelli , Italian painter (born 1731 )
February 28 – Anne Vallayer-Coster , French painter (born 1744 )
March 7 – Samuel Cotes , English painter of miniature portraits also working in crayons (born 1734 )[ 3]
March 15 – Karl Postl , Austrian painter (born 1769 )
March 24 – Humphry Repton , English garden designer and artist (born 1752 )[ 4]
April – George Bullock , English sculptor (born 1777 )[ 5]
August 16 – Carl Frederik von Breda , Swedish painter to the Swedish court (born 1759 )
October 4 – Josef Abel , Austrian historical painter and etcher (born 1768 )
November 1 – Marie-Gabrielle Capet , French painter (born 1761 )
November 5 – Heinrich Füger , German portrait and historical painter (born 1751 )[ 6]
November 19 – Shiba Kōkan , Japanese painter and printmaker (born 1747 )
December 10 – Hubert Maurer , Austrian painter of portraits and religious themes (born 1738 )
date unknown – Francesco Antonio Franzoni , Italian sculptor (born 1734 )[ 7]
